Baso Sangqu

Baso Sangqu (born 21 April 1968, in Idutywa, Eastern Cape)[1] is the South African permanent representative to the United Nations. He was appointed on 17 March 2009, having served as deputy previously.

Sangqu was a member of the International Criminal Court search committee to find a replacement for Luis Moreno-Ocampo.[2]

In January 2012, Sangqu was the President of the United Nations Security Council.
